The book takes the reader with many concerned Friends, some of them famous, others forgotten, on errands of religious duty, some short, some very long, to almost all parts of the globe. The author brings people to life by quoting all manner of improbable incidents or letters or reports.
Addresses how ready Friends are to find meaning in masterpieces of the past. In his view the arts are inescapably religious and shows what the religious life has to gain from the arts.

This is a brief life of Henry Hodgkin, 1877-1933, an English Friend who was a missionary, pacifist, co-founder of the Fellowship of Reconciliation in 1915, mission leader in China, and finally first director of Pendle Hill, the Quaker study center in the U.S. It presents some helpful background on the nature and issues of English Quakerism in that period, quite different from the present.
